Tho Public Service Commissioner recently issued stores regulations presenting tho conditions under which tho stores required by the various Government JJepartraents should bo obtained nn<l t fl d" ministered. The regulations provide that tenders for stores shall be received by a special board, designated the Stores Tender Board. Hitherto tenders for stores havo been fiealt with by tho Public Tenders' Board, which.has to deal with, tenders for important public works. Ihe creation of the new board will relieve the Public Tender Board of much detail work, eomo of it unimportant.
